Solution for 63=n-15 equation:


Simplifying
63 = n + -15

Reorder the terms:
63 = -15 + n

Solving
63 = -15 + n

Solving for variable 'n'.

Move all terms containing n to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-1n' to each side of the equation.
63 + -1n = -15 + n + -1n

Combine like terms: n + -1n = 0
63 + -1n = -15 + 0
63 + -1n = -15

Add '-63' to each side of the equation.
63 + -63 + -1n = -15 + -63

Combine like terms: 63 + -63 = 0
0 + -1n = -15 + -63
-1n = -15 + -63

Combine like terms: -15 + -63 = -78
-1n = -78

Divide each side by '-1'.
n = 78

Simplifying
n = 78
